Jati Sarai Population - Gurdaspur, Punjab

Jati Sarai is a small village located in Gurdaspur Tehsil of Gurdaspur district, Punjab with total 23 families residing. The Jati Sarai village has population of 107 of which 55 are males while 52 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Jati Sarai village population of children with age 0-6 is 8 which makes up 7.48 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Jati Sarai village is 945 which is higher than Punjab state average of 895. Child Sex Ratio for the Jati Sarai as per census is 333, lower than Punjab average of 846.

Jati Sarai village has higher literacy rate compared to Punjab. In 2011, literacy rate of Jati Sarai village was 84.85 % compared to 75.84 % of Punjab. In Jati Sarai Male literacy stands at 87.76 % while female literacy rate was 82.00 %.

Caste Factor

There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) and Schedule Tribe(ST) in Jati Sarai village of Gurdaspur district.

Work Profile

In Jati Sarai village out of total population, 38 were engaged in work activities. 73.68 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 26.32 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 38 workers engaged in Main Work, 17 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 0 were Agricultural labourer.
